Output 5a881c53981c144f130d74f911a8d39c007e9598a0af323962e040ac2c2bf14e:0

value
11364775
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6436e87dc9c09817b89aa31e1d9669a65078e73f OP_EQUAL
address
MH33ahY7dTiTRwDBZsngtPRp8AcZnjcGGF
transaction
5a881c53981c144f130d74f911a8d39c007e9598a0af323962e040ac2c2bf14e
spent
true